Bisquick Glazed Cinnamon Rolls rec.food.recipes/Jynxx6969 Makes 12 rolls
2 tablespoons sugar 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on 2 1/2 cups Original Bisquick. 2/3 cup milk 2 tablespoons sugar 2 tablespoons butter or margarine, softened 1/4 cup raisins Glaze (below)
Heat oven to 375:F. Grease bottom and sides of rectangular pan, 13x9x2 inches.
Stir together 2 tablespoons sugar and the cinnamon; reserve.
Stir Bisquick, milk and 2 tablespoons sugar until dough forms. If dough is too sticky, gradually mix in enough Bisquick (up to 1/4 cup) to make dough easy to handle. Turn dough onto surface well dusted with Bisquick; gently roll in Bisquick to coat. Shape into ball; knead 10 times. Roll into rectangle, 15x9-inches; spread with butter. Sprinkle evenly with sugar mixture; sprinkle evenly with raisins. Roll up tightly, beginning at 15-inch side. Seal well by pinching edge of dough into roll. Cut into 1 1/4-inch slices; place cut sides down in pan.
Bake 23 to 25 minutes or until golden brown. Cool 5 minutes; remove from pan. Spread Glaze over warm rolls.
Glaze 1 1/3 cups powdered sugar 2 tablespoons milk
Stir together powdered sugar and milk until smooth. |
